
Lufthansa has announced a major upgrade to the Business Class cabins of its Airbus A380 fleet. You will soon see new seats, better privacy, and more comfort on the airline’s largest long-haul aircraft.
Fleet renewal programme
This upgrade is part of the most extensive fleet renewal programme in the airline’s history. You can expect changes across the entire A380 fleet, with all eight aircraft set for a complete Business Class refit.
Retrofit details
All eight A380 aircraft will be retrofitted with new premium Business Class seats. The programme begins in early February at Elbe Flugzeugwerke in Dresden.
First aircraft for upgrade
The first aircraft scheduled for the upgrade is the A380 registered “Mike-Charly”. You will likely see this aircraft return to service before the others once testing and certification are complete.
New Business Class seats
The new seats are supplied by manufacturer Thompson. You will get direct aisle access, a seat width of 58 cm, a fully flat bed of at least two metres, Bluetooth connectivity, and adjustable partitions for privacy.
Faster approval process
Lufthansa already has certification for this cabin layout. This allows the airline to introduce the new product quickly, without a long approval process delaying the rollout.
Cabin layout after upgrade
Once completed, each A380 will have 68 Business Class seats. You will also find eight First Class seats, 52 Premium Economy seats, and 371 Economy seats on every aircraft.
Largest long-haul aircraft
In short, the A380 will remain Lufthansa’s largest long-haul aircraft. Routine maintenance checks will also take place during the retrofit period to ensure safety and performance.
Return to service timeline
The first upgraded aircraft is expected to return to Munich and enter service in April. You can expect the full fleet retrofit to finish by mid-2027.
